An outstanding Edwardian sterling silver tea and coffee service by Mappin & Webb, fully hallmarked Sheffield 1907. Crafted in the elegant Queen Anne style, this five-piece set is beautifully fluted and housed in its original fitted wooden case, lined with classic blue velvet.
The set includes:
A teapot.. A coffee pot. A sugar bowl. A cream jug. A spirit kettle with stand
Height of Tea/Coffee Pot: 19.9 cm. Height of the Sugar Bowl: 12.5 cm. Height of Creamer: 8.9 cm. Height (raised handle) of Kettle on Stand: 43 cm
Each piece is marked with the Mappin & Webb maker’s stamp, the Sheffield assay crown, the lion passant for sterling silver, and the date letter for 1907. With elegant ebonized handles and refined proportions, this set showcases both the grace and quality of early 20th-century British silversmithing.
